Yep, polished concrete.
They would have laid the slab and then put a topping mix with white cement and dark aggregate and then ground and polished it. The aggregate spread wasn't very even, which would have disappointed the architect. Pity they didn't use a more interesting aggregate, too.
Very easy floor to keep clean. I'm guessing it has heating through it, too, because it would be a cold house in winter otherwise.
